§ 7-1110 — PROCEEDINGS — BY WHOM BROUGHT

Idaho·Title 7 SPECIAL PROCEEDINGS·Ch. 11 PROCEEDINGS TO ESTABLISH PATERNITY
Proceedings to establish the paternity of the child and to compel support under this act may be commenced by the mother, whether a minor or not, or by the child’s guardian or other person standing in a paternal relation or being the next of kin of the child, or by the department of health and welfare on behalf of a child for whom services are being provided under Title IV-D of the social security act.

Legislative History

[7-1110, added 1969, ch. 93, sec. 9, p. 318; am. 1978, ch. 151, sec. 1, p. 333; am. 1995, ch. 234, sec. 2, p. 792.]
